Digital Solution & Automation Analyst
Department:  Planning & Digital
Job Location:  Hong Kong International Airport, Lantau Island

The Digital Solution & Automation Analyst is responsible for the end-to-end delivery of digital tools and automation solutions, acting as both a Business Analyst and a hands-on solution builder. The primary objective is to drive operational excellence for Cathay Subsidiary Services, in which consists of several independent departments that provides professional services to Cathay Pacific Airways Limited and its subsidiaries (the ‘Company’), including but not limited to Cathay Cargo Terminal, Cathay Dining, HAS by Cathay and Vogue Laundry.

This role bridges the gap between business requirements and technical execution by reviewing processes, identifying improvement opportunities, analysing data, and directly building, prototyping and deploying agile digital solutions. By leveraging low-code/no-code platforms, workflow automation tools, data analytics, and where appropriate light coding or emerging AI capabilities, the incumbent will transform business needs into functional applications, automated workflows and practical digital solutions that enhance efficiency and support data-informed decision-making across the assigned business units.

Key Responsibilities

  • Work closely with business users and stakeholders to understand operational pain points, gather requirements, review existing processes and identify opportunities for digitalisation, automation and continuous improvement.
  • Translate business requirements into practical solution designs, user stories, workflows, prototypes and functional specifications.
  • Build, test, deploy and maintain digital tools, low-code/no-code applications, automated workflows, dashboards and lightweight databases to support business operations.
  • Support the development of automation solutions using low-code/no-code platforms and, where appropriate, light coding such as Python scripting to improve process efficiency, data handling or system integration.
  • Explore and apply emerging technologies such as Agentic AI, Microsoft Copilot, AI-assisted productivity tools and other automation capabilities to support business productivity and innovation.
  • Conduct data analysis using available business data to generate insights, monitor solution performance and support decision-making.
  • Collaborate with IT, digital teams, vendors and cross-functional business units to ensure solutions are fit for purpose, sustainable, secure and aligned with relevant governance requirements.
  • Support user acceptance testing, training, documentation, change management and post-implementation support for delivered solutions.
  • Maintain and enhance existing digital tools and automation solutions by resolving issues, collecting user feedback and implementing continuous improvements.
  • Keep abreast of digital solution trends, low-code/no-code development, automation tools, AI-enabled solutions and relevant industry practices.

Requirements

  • Bachelor's degree in Business, Management, Computer Science, Information Management, Data Analytics, Engineering or a related field; candidates with other educational backgrounds and strong technology know-how combined with relevant experience will also be considered.
  • 3-5 years of experience in digital transformation, business process analysis, automation, application development or related areas, preferably in the relevant industry.
  • Proven experience in building applications, logic flows, workflows, forms, dashboards or database structures within a low-code/no-code environment.
  • Experience with workflow automation, process improvement, business analysis, requirements gathering and user acceptance testing.
  • Hands-on experience or strong interest in Python scripting, API integration, Agentic AI, Microsoft Copilot, AI productivity tools or other automation technologies would be an advantage.
  • Familiarity with agile development methodologies and experience working with or as part of an agile team.
  • Strong problem-solving, analytical and critical thinking skills, with a data-driven mindset.
  • Excellent communication, interpersonal and documentation skills, with the ability to collaborate effectively with cross-functional teams and present insights to both technical and non-technical stakeholders.
  • Detail-oriented, organized and able to manage multiple projects and priorities simultaneously.
  • A commitment to continuous improvement, innovation and customer satisfaction
